Output 734e596528c8c8f3eb66339c695cc08a83e5c080922e7c35554147525f1b5509:0

value
5844847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f95e1ab812952c2c7860d9422bb600b3c1b9aaa OP_EQUAL
address
3Bs2UneBUgMrk9jKnuN6d3paRcXMftkfDa
transaction
734e596528c8c8f3eb66339c695cc08a83e5c080922e7c35554147525f1b5509
spent
true